Is Eric Adams Trying to Get to the White House by Way of El Paso?

Clay & Buck have always wanted to like the Democratic mayor of New York City, Eric Adams, a former NYPD sergeant and a man who seems to really care about Buck’s hometown. He’s not doing a great job so far, but he’s clearly better than de Blasio.

Could he be the lone challenger to Joe Biden in 2024 or perhaps run in 2028 — and are those presidential aspirations behind the mayor’s recent trip to the border?
